Homemade Pizza Dough

Homemade Pizza Dough

Prep Time 15 minutes
Rest time (rise) 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 15 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ine American, Italian
Servings 2 large pizzas (8 slices each)

Ingredients
  

  • 2 ¼ tsp active dry yeast 1 packet
  • 1 ½ cups warm water 110°F / 45°C
  • 1 tbsp sugar
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 3 ½ to 4 cups all-purpose flour

Instructions
 

  • In a large bowl, combine warm water, sugar, and yeast. Let sit for 5–10 minutes until foamy.
  • Stir in olive oil, salt, and 2 cups of flour. Mix until combined.
  • Gradually add remaining flour until a soft dough forms (you may not need all 4 cups).
  • Knead the dough on a floured surface for 5–7 minutes until smooth and elastic, or use a stand mixer with a dough hook.
  • Place dough in a greased bowl, cover with a towel or plastic wrap, and let rise in a warm area for 1 hour or until doubled.
  • Punch down the dough and divide if making multiple pizzas.
  • Roll or stretch dough to desired shape and thickness. Add toppings and bake at 475°F (245°C) for 10–12 minutes until golden and bubbly.

Notes

  • Make ahead tip: Freeze dough after the first rise. Thaw in the fridge overnight before using.
  • You can substitute bread flour for a chewier crust.
  • Add garlic powder or Italian herbs to the dough for extra flavor.
